Transaction

65d646db90f723cc378d4cc329c52286b973642d70c1b42fa50a18f0c31251f8

Summary

In Block362486
TimeTue, 19 Sep 2023 08:54:00 UTC
Total Input865.12936552 Nebula
Total Output899.12936552 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
610366 Confirmations899.12936552 Nebula
Raw Transaction